M-1/M-2/M-3 Visa Overview
M-1 visas are issued to students enrolling in vocational or nonacademic programs in the United States, while M-2 and M-3 visas are for their dependents. Applicants must provide a Form I-20, demonstrate sufficient funds, and prove non-immigrant intent. The length of stay is limited to the duration of the program, up to one year, with extensions being limited. The visa fee is $185, and the SEVIS fee is $350. The process is of moderate difficulty, visa agency involvement is helpful, and processing times are typically several weeks. The approval rate ranges from 70% to 75%.
